I want to use hypertarget caption in hyperlink caption automatically.
Example:
\hypertarget{myTarget}{My Target}
See \hyperlink{myTarget}{\useMyTargetCaption}.
Wanted result:
My Target
See My Target.

You can redefine \hypertarget so that it defines a new command corresponding to its first argument:
\let\oldhypertarget\hypertarget
\renewcommand{\hypertarget}[2]{%
\oldhypertarget{#1}{#2}%
\protected@write\@mainaux{}{%
\string\expandafter\string\gdef
\string\csname\string\detokenize{#1}\string\endcsname{#2}%
}%
}
In this way, when you issue
\hypertarget{myTarget}{My Target}
this also saves a command named \myTarget in the .aux file.
Then we define a new command \myhyperlink that takes care of that:
\newcommand{\myhyperlink}[1]{%
\hyperlink{#1}{\csname #1\endcsname}%
}
When you issue
\myhyperlink{myTarget}
this results in
\hyperlink{myTarget}{\myTarget}
MWE:
\documentclass{article}
\usepackage[colorlinks]{hyperref}
\makeatletter
\let\oldhypertarget\hypertarget
\renewcommand{\hypertarget}[2]{%
\oldhypertarget{#1}{#2}%
\protected@write\@mainaux{}{%
\string\expandafter\string\gdef
\string\csname\string\detokenize{#1}\string\endcsname{#2}%
}%
}
\newcommand{\myhyperlink}[1]{%
\hyperlink{#1}{\csname #1\endcsname}%
}
\makeatother
\begin{document}
\hypertarget{myTarget}{My Target}
See \myhyperlink{myTarget}.
\end{document}
